Is CBD Oil Legal in the UK?

In the UK, CBD products can be purchased and sold so provided they adhere to certain rules. They must meet strict THC limits and be labeled as foods. They also have to be made from a hemp plant with low THC.

What is CBD Oil?

CBD is a substance found in the cannabis plant. It is not psychoactive and is a well-known ingredient used to manage anxiety and pain. It is a natural remedy that can be administered orally or topically. It is also being studied as a possible treatment option for other conditions such as chronic pain and PTSD. Legality of CBD Oils In The U.K.

In the UK, CBD products are legal to sell and purchase as long as they comply with specific regulations. This includes submitting an application for novel food products to the FSA and not making medical claims. This means that the food product must not contain more than 0.2 percent THC, which is the psychoactive element in cannabis. Cannabis for medicinal use is only legal to possess in the UK if it's prescribed by a medical professional to treat certain conditions. CBD oil products that aren't prescribed by a physician can be bought legally online and retail shops in the event that they are compliant with the laws.

CBD products that are sold as supplements for health and well-being are advertised as having a variety of potential benefits. These include helping to reduce stress, anxiety and sleep disorders. They cannot be advertised as being able treat ailments like cancer or MS as they haven't been approved by the FSA.

Many CBD oil brands have been guilty of promoting unlicensed medicinal claims and selling products that are not properly labeled, but the FSA is beginning to crack down on this practice. Trading standards officers are likely to start investigating the labelling and marketing CBD products by 2023.
